从陕西到河南,农民忙着抗旱
经济观察报· 2025-08-06 13:47
Core Viewpoint - Climate change is fundamentally altering agricultural practices in China, necessitating adjustments in crop selection and planting schedules to adapt to new weather patterns [1][3][30]. Group 1: Impact of Climate Change on Agriculture - The suitable regions for wheat cultivation are gradually shifting northward, requiring changes in sowing times for winter wheat and the introduction of flood-resistant rice varieties in northeastern China [1][3][30]. - Farmers are facing increased costs due to prolonged droughts and extreme weather, leading to higher irrigation expenses and reduced crop yields [2][3][20]. - The frequency of extreme weather events has increased, with a notable rise in high-temperature days and drought conditions affecting crop production across various regions [26][30]. Group 2: Adaptation Strategies - Farmers are beginning to adopt new planting strategies, such as using drought-resistant seeds and investing in irrigation infrastructure to cope with changing climate conditions [3][22][31]. - The Chinese government is initiating a nationwide agricultural climate zoning project to redefine crop planting areas based on current climate conditions [4][30]. - High-standard farmland construction is being promoted as a key method to mitigate the impacts of climate change, enhancing irrigation efficiency and reducing the risk of crop failure [32][31]. Group 3: Economic Implications for Farmers - The financial burden on farmers is increasing due to higher irrigation costs and reduced crop yields, leading some to reconsider their agricultural practices or exit farming altogether [2][27][28]. - In regions like Henan and Shaanxi, farmers report significant drops in income due to adverse weather conditions, with some expecting a 30% decrease in yields compared to previous years [12][20][27]. - The rising costs of labor and inputs for crop production are pushing farmers to shift from high-maintenance crops to more resilient options like wheat and corn [27][28].
抗旱保秋,河南积极行动——“六问”回应公众关切
He Nan Ri Bao· 2025-08-04 23:41
Core Viewpoint - The ongoing severe drought in Henan province has raised concerns about food security and livelihood, prompting urgent measures to mitigate its impact on agricultural production [1] Group 1: Current Drought Situation - The drought is primarily affecting southern and eastern Henan, with the most severe conditions reported in cities like Zhumadian, Zhoukou, and Nanyang, where the affected crop area has reached 1.762 million acres [2] - Since the onset of the drought in early July, a total of 124 million acres have been irrigated, with most affected areas receiving 2 to 4 rounds of irrigation to stabilize autumn crop production [2] Group 2: Causes and Characteristics of the Drought - The drought is attributed to the early northward movement of the Western Pacific subtropical high, leading to prolonged high temperatures and high humidity [3] - Key characteristics of this year's drought include extreme temperatures exceeding 38°C in most areas, with some locations surpassing 40°C; a significant reduction in rainfall, with an average of 81 mm recorded, which is over 50% less than the historical average; and a prolonged dry spell, with some areas experiencing over 30 days without effective rainfall [3] Group 3: Impact on Autumn Crop Production - The drought poses a significant threat to autumn crops, particularly corn and peanuts, which are highly sensitive to water shortages during critical growth stages [4] - Insufficient rainfall and drought conditions can lead to poor pollination and reduced yields for corn, while peanuts may struggle with fruit development due to hard soil conditions [4] Group 4: Measures Taken to Combat Drought - The provincial government has allocated emergency funds totaling 200 million yuan for drought relief, with additional support for key areas to facilitate irrigation and water supply [5] - Efforts include the repair of 1.15 million wells, the drilling of 18,800 emergency wells, and the diversion of 1.1 billion cubic meters of water from large reservoirs to support irrigation [5] - Agricultural experts have been deployed to provide guidance and training to farmers, with nearly 491,000 visits and 857 training sessions conducted [5] Group 5: Future Weather Outlook - Forecasts indicate potential rainfall starting August 5, with varying degrees of precipitation expected across the province, which may help alleviate some drought conditions [6][7] - However, localized areas may still experience insufficient moisture, and drought conditions could persist despite the anticipated rainfall [7] Group 6: Mechanisms to Prevent Flooding - To mitigate the risk of flooding following drought conditions, the government has invested 5.112 billion yuan in rural drainage improvements, completing 117,600 kilometers of channel connections [8] - A pre-warning mechanism has been established in collaboration with meteorological departments to issue flood risk alerts based on rainfall and soil moisture conditions [8]

进入“三夏”农忙时节 须防这些天气来搅局
Xin Hua Wang· 2025-05-26 02:50
Weather Conditions During Summer Harvest and Planting - The overall weather conditions during this year's summer harvest and planting period are expected to be favorable, facilitating agricultural activities [3] - From late May, most summer grain-producing areas will experience mainly sunny or partly cloudy weather, with a low risk of continuous rain, which is beneficial for the maturity and harvesting of winter wheat and rapeseed [4] Potential Weather Risks - There will be a significant rainfall event in regions such as Jianghan, Jianghuai, and northern Jiangnan from May 27 to 28, which may adversely affect the harvesting of rapeseed and winter wheat [5] - The first half of June may see temperatures close to or slightly above the historical average, which is generally favorable for wheat harvesting, but localized severe convective weather may occur, necessitating precautions [5] - The risk of continuous rain and heavy precipitation during the wheat harvesting period is high in certain areas, while increased rainfall later will benefit summer planting efforts [5] Impact of Adverse Weather - Continuous rainy weather can lead to difficulties in harvesting, causing wheat to fall and spoil, and affecting the drying of harvested grains, resulting in yield losses [9][13] - "Rotting rain" typically occurs from late May to mid-June, caused by the convergence of cold air from the north and warm moist air from the south, leading to widespread and slow-moving rain systems [11][12] Recommendations for Farmers - Farmers are advised to optimize machinery scheduling to take advantage of good weather for harvesting, and to manage soil moisture effectively to prevent waterlogging [15] - For harvested wheat, proper drying and ventilation are crucial to prevent spoilage, and timely planting of summer crops like corn and soybeans should be prioritized based on weather conditions [15] High-Temperature and Drought Challenges - High temperatures and drought conditions are prevalent during this period, particularly affecting regions like Huanghuaihai, North China, Jianghuai, and parts of the Southwest [28] - Young seedlings are particularly vulnerable to high temperatures, which can lead to issues such as "burning" and "yellowing," potentially impacting growth and yield [30] Mitigation Strategies for High Temperatures - Farmers should implement timely irrigation and nutrient management to mitigate the effects of high temperatures, ensuring adequate moisture and nutrient supply to crops [32][33] - Installation of cooling systems in greenhouses and using shading techniques can help protect crops from extreme heat [33] Emergency Preparedness for Weather Extremes - The Ministry of Agriculture emphasizes the importance of monitoring for drought, dry hot winds, and continuous rain, and encourages timely warnings and resource preparations to address potential disasters [42]
